The Magic of San Galgano Abbey
Giulia and Matteo chose to say “I do” at San Galgano Abbey, one of the most iconic and fascinating sites in all of Tuscany. This 13th-century abbey, with its roofless nave open to the sky, creates a setting that is both dramatic and ethereal, a place where time seems to stand still.
That afternoon, the soft light filtered through the Gothic arches, bathing the ceremony in a warm glow. The Charm of Pian Dei Mucini
After the ceremony, the celebration moved to Pian Dei Mucini, a resort nestled among rolling hills and cypress-lined roads, the very picture of Tuscan charm. The venue’s rustic architecture, elegant courtyards, and panoramic views set the stage for an unforgettable reception.
